  • Patent number: 11050055
    Abstract: The invention relates to lithium ion batteries comprising a cathode, an anode containing silicon particles, a separator and an electrolyte, characterized in that the electrolyte contains one or more inorganic salts selected from among the group comprising alkali salts and ammonium salts of nitrate, nitrite, azide, phosphate, carbonate, borates and fluoride, and in that the anode material is only partially lithiated in the fully charged lithium ion battery.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: October 5, 2016
    Date of Patent: June 29, 2021
    Assignee: WACKER CHEMIE AG
    Inventors: Daniel Bräunling, Stefan Haufe

  • Publication number: 20190088933
    Abstract: The invention relates to methods for processing electrode materials for batteries, characterized in that a) mixtures containing active material particles, one or more binders and one or more dispersion liquids are dried, whereby active material particles in the form of dispersible granulates (active material granulates) are obtained, and b) the active material particles obtained in step a) in the form of dispersible granulates are mixed with one or more solvents.
    Type: Application
    Filed: February 27, 2017
    Publication date: March 21, 2019
    Inventors: Robert MAURER, Rebecca Bernhard, Daniel Braunling, Eckhard Hanelt
